Who We Are

We are jointly owned by Suntory and Pepsi Co. Suntory is a family-owned business founded in Japan more than 125 years ago that is known globally for their beverages and innovative spirit. Pepsi Co has a 125-year plus legacy as a global leader in convenient foods and beverages. We represent Suntory's non-alcoholic beverage industry in the United States and have an 80-year plus legacy of providing Pepsi Co products to the Carolinas and beyond.

What

We Do

We make, sell, and distribute Pepsi Co and other beverages. We do business in five states and sell Pepsi Co beverages to most of the market in our geographic regions. We also develop our own line of beverages, producing and distributing a growing product line nationally.

Trainee-DOT

Role Overview

The Trainee DOT is primarily responsible for learning all aspects of a Route Delivery Driver role, including the safe and efficient operation of the delivery vehicle. The Trainee DOT will service accounts (Bulk, Small Format, On-Premise, and Dollar General) along a designated route efficiently and effectively by delivering, unloading, and merchandising products in customer accounts according to PBV and customer standards, adhering to all company, state, and federal safety and driving regulations.

Day-to-Day

Responsibilities
  • Conducts pre/post-trip inspection on truck according to DOT requirements and promptly reports problems to the fleet department.
  • Safely drives and maneuvers a truck having a gross vehicle weight of under or over 26,000 pounds.
  • Safely unloads product, ensuring proper check-in procedures.
  • Stocks shelves, racks, coolers, and displays, ensuring proper rotation.
  • Breaks down boxes and removes flats, damages, and empty cases to ensure proper credit is given.
  • Obtains required signatures, store stamps, and invoices to ensure proper settlement at the end of the day.
  • Communicates issues to appropriate store personnel and management.
  • Follows all DOT and FMCSA regulations.
  • Other duties as assigned.
